Resident Evil Requiem benchmark on Arc A750: FPS by resolution and quality
Pick yours and we recalculate the whole table above with it.
Resident Evil Requiem FPS with a Arc A750 and a Intel Core i5-13400
| Quality | 1080p (Full HD) | 1440p (2K) | 4K (Ultra HD) |
|---|---|---|---|
| Ultra | 40FPS min 35Acceptable | 30FPS min 27Acceptable | 14FPS min 13Unplayable |
| High | 52FPS min 46Acceptable | 39FPS min 35Acceptable | 19FPS min 17Poor |
| Medium | 68FPS min 60Good | 51FPS min 45Acceptable | 24FPS min 21Poor |
| Low | 88FPS min 78Good | 66FPS min 58Good | 32FPS min 29Acceptable |
| Bottleneck (estimated) | GPU 36% | GPU 52% | GPU 77% |
The percentage estimates how much of the stronger component's capability goes unused because of the other one.
This one does matter: from the AMD Ryzen 5 2600 downwards the processor becomes the brake on the Arc A750. There is 5% between the slowest and fastest CPU in the table. One caveat: this is at 1080p, where the CPU weighs most. At 1440p and 4K the graphics card takes over and the processor stops mattering.
XeSS performance: FPS with AI upscaling
Upscaling renders Resident Evil Requiem at a lower internal resolution and reconstructs the image, so you trade a little sharpness for extra frames. These are the estimated figures for the Arc A750 with XeSS enabled, starting from its native Ultra FPS.
| Resolution | Native | XeSS Quality | XeSS Performance |
|---|---|---|---|
| 1080p | 40 | 50 | 58 |
| 1440p | 30 | 41 | 50 |
| 4K | 14 | 20 | 26 |
About ray tracing: every figure on this page is with ray tracing off. The Arc A750 does have dedicated hardware for it, so you can turn it on in games that implement it. The FPS cost swings widely depending on how much ray tracing each title uses, and XeSS is exactly what people lean on to pay for it.
Estimated figures. The real gain varies by game and by the version of the technology.

Is the Arc A750 Enough for Resident Evil Requiem?
The Arc A750 delivers 40 FPS at 1080p Ultra in Resident Evil Requiem. Performance is acceptable but not ideal. Consider lowering the resolution or quality.
At 1440p it gets 30 FPS and at 4K 14 FPS at Ultra quality.
This GPU does not reach 60 FPS at 1080p Ultra
